Colorizes the source image. The hue is calculated
from the brightness of the source.
In the Sapphire Stylize effects submenu.
Inputs:
Source: The clip to be processed.
Parameters:
Frequency: Default: 2, Range: 0 or greater.
The frequency of the colorization. Increase for more
cycles of hue through the spectrum, decrease for fewer.
Hue Shift: Default: 0, Range: -1 to 1.
Shift the color hues by this amount.
Saturation: Default: 1, Range: -2 to 8.
Scales the color saturation. Increase for more intense
colors. Set to 0 for monochrome.
Brightness: Default: 1, Range: 0 or greater.
Scales the brightness of the result.
Scale By Source: Default: 1, Range: 0 to 1.
The brightness of the output is scaled down by the
original source brightness as this is increased to 1.
Scale By Src Amp: Default: 1, Range: 0 or greater.
This amplifies the effect of Scale By Source, so
if increased above 1, the middle grays can still retain their full
brightness. It has no effect unless Scale By Source is positive.
